George Edward Hobbs (1871-1949)

George Edward Hobbs



George Edward “Ed” Hobbs was born September 20, 1871 in Nelson County, Kentucky.  He was the youngest of five children born to William M. Hobbs and Sarah Graves.  He was raised on the family farm in Chaplin, Nelson County, Kentucky.



Ed married Salena Knightly around 1893 in Nelson County, Kentucky.  He was 22 years old and she was 18 years.  Salena was born on June 4, 1874 in Owen County, Kentucky, the daughter of Elija Knightly and Melly Smith. 



After their marriage, the couple made their home on a farm in Chaplin, Nelson County, Kentucky.  Ed and Salena had seven children:



            Grace                    born October 20, 1893

            Myrtle                  born January 15, 1896

            Alma Ruth           born October 15, 1897           

            Arleigh                 born 1900

            Dwight                 born October 23, 1902

            Carroll                  born June 8, 1907

            William G.            born April 1910

            Robert                 born 1911



Salena Knightly Hobbs died on May 17, 1922 in Nelson County, Kentucky, at the age of 47.  The cause of death listed was pulmonary tuberculosis.  She was buried in Chaplin. 



Sometime after the death of his wife, Ed found employment as a salesman for the Standard Oil Company.  In 1930 he was rooming with the William Redman family in Lexington, Fayette County, Kentucky.



George Edward Hobbs died on June 5, 1949 in Louisville, Jefferson County, Kentucky, at the age of 77 years.  The cause of death listed was coronary thrombosis and bronchial pneumonia.  He was buried in Chaplin, Kentucky.

Grace Adkins (1887-1972)

Grace Adkins

Grace Adkins
Grace Adkins was born November 20, 1887 in Boggess, Muhlenberg County, Kentucky.  She was the youngest of four children born to Martelle Adkins and Harriet Artesia Wickliffe.  She was raised on the family farm in Boggess.

Grace married William Henry Feiler on December 29, 1909 in Madisonville, Kentucky.  She was 22 years old and he was 25 years.  William was born on December 11, 1884 in Kentucky, the son of Frederick G. Feiler and Cinderella Laffoon.  They were the parents of three children:

Fred                born in 1912
William           born in 1914
Charlie           born in 1928

William registered for the draft for World War I on September 12, 1918.  At that time, he and Grace were living in Clay, Webster County, Kentucky, where William was employed as a bookkeeper for the West Kentucky Coal Company.  He was described as a tall man, of medium build, with grey eyes and dark hair.

By 1920, the Feiler family was living in a home on Adams Street in Sturgis, Union County, Kentucky.  William was employed as a shipping clerk for a coal company.  They moved to Paducah, McCracken County, Kentucky by 1930, where William continued his employment as a shipping clerk for a coal yard.

William Henry Feiler died on June 5, 1955 in Paducah, McCracken County, Kentucky.  He was 67 years old at his death.  Grace outlived her husband by almost 17 years.  Grace Adkins Feiler died on May 7, 1972, at the age of 84, in the same city.

Harriet Artesia Wickliffe (1850-1934)

Harriet Artesia Wickliffe

Harriet Artesia Wickliffe was born August 23, 1850 in Boggess, Muhlenberg County, Kentucky.  She was the seventh child born to John D. Wickliffe, but the thirteenth born to Rachel Oates Boggess Wickliffe.

Harriet married Marcellus Adkins on March 12, 1879 in the county of her birth.  She was 28 years old and he was 24 years.  Marcelle was born on May 30, 1854, in the same county.  He was the son of Sanders Monroe Adkins, and Lucinda Bell, both of Muhlenberg County, Kentucky.

After their marriage, Marcellus and Hattie settled on a farm in Boggess, Muhlenberg County, Kentucky.  They relocated to Greenville, in Muhlenberg County, sometime before 1920, where Marcellus was working at a saw mill.  They were the parents of four children:

Ruby              born February 1880
Forrest            born November 15, 1881
Iola                  born June 28, 1884
Grace             born November 1887

Marcellus Adkins died on March 19, 1927, at the age of 72, shortly after suffering a stroke.  He was living in Greenville, Muhlenberg County, Kentucky.  Harriet survived her husband by just seven years.

Harriet Artesia Wickliffe Adkins died on February 3, 1934.  At the time of her death, she had been living with her son, Forrest, in a home on Cherry Street in Greenville.  Her death resulted from an arterial aneurysm.  She was 82 years old at her death.
